Аннотация: The paper presents the results of a numerical simulation of the process of cleaning the annulus of a horizontal well. The effect of the cuttings particle size on the efficiency of cuttings removal from the annulus of the well was studied. The geometry of a real well was used as the calculation model. Cutting particles with sizes from 2 to 5 mm were considered in the numerical study. Velocity profiles of the solid phase (cuttings particles) in annular channels were obtained in the course of conducted numerical simulation. © Published under licence by IOP Publishing Ltd.
